Steering
Filed Nov 1, 2023
The contact owns a 2007 Saturn Ion. The contact stated that while driving at an undisclosed speed, the steering column became inoperable, and the steering wheel locked up. The contact stated that the power steering warning light was illuminated. The contact stopped the vehicle and turned the vehicle off. The contact stated restarted the vehicle and was able to safely drive to her destination. The contact stated that the failure had occurred twice within six months. The vehicle was taken to the dealer. The vehicle was not diagnosed or repaired by an independent mechanic or dealer. The manufacturer was not made aware of the failure. The failure mileage was approximately 160,000.

Fuel system
Filed Jan 11, 2023
The contact owns a 2007 Saturn Ion. The contact stated while starting the vehicle, there was an abnormal fuel odor entering the cabin of the vehicle. The contact then noticed fuel leaking from the vehicle. The vehicle was not taken to be diagnosed or repaired. The dealer was not contacted. The manufacturer was contacted and stated that the vehicle was not included in NHTSA Campaign Number: 12V459000 (Fuel System, Gasoline). The approximate failure mileage was 76,000.

Fuel system
Filed Apr 13, 2022
The contact owns a 2007 Saturn Ion. The contact stated that while he was attempting to start the vehicle failed to start. The contact stated no warning light was illuminated. The contact stated he began to smell a fuel odor inside and outside the vehicle and also saw a fuel leak between the rear tires. The contact took the vehicle to an independent mechanic and was informed that the fuel pump module needed to be replaced. The contact called and made the local dealer aware of the failure. The vehicle was not diagnosed or repaired. Upon investigation, the contact associated the failure with NHTSA Campaign Number: 12V459000 (Fuel system, Gasoline) however, the VIN was not included. The manufacturer had been informed of the failure. The failure mileage was approximately 80,000.
